my English teacher who's worked with external markers and marks hsc too says that they read your intro very thoroughly and from there they put you into a Band range (B6,5,4,3...) and from there its the specific mark like being in the a high or low range of the band. they still do read the whole essay but they generally 'skim' through it.
remember they get paid per paper and they are marking in the afternoon after their work so they want an essay that is interesting and well written. if you have a shitty and clunky intro they are going to know that its probably not gonna be great going down. Obvi if your intro is mid but your analysis is great they will bump you up but having a good intro is super super important.
My teacher did a thing where we got 10 random papers and she marked them based on the intros and 7 of them she got spot on and the other 3 she got 1/2 marks off.
